Japan Hurricane Tracker APP Market Overview The Japan Hurricane Tracker APP Market has experienced significant growth over recent years, driven by Japan’s vulnerability to typhoons and hurricanes. The increasing frequency and severity of these weather events have heightened public awareness and demand for reliable tracking tools. These applications provide critical real-time data, including storm paths, wind speeds, rainfall forecasts, and evacuation routes, enabling users to stay informed and prepared. The integration of advanced technologies such as GPS, AI, and big data analytics has enhanced the accuracy and functionality of these apps, making them indispensable during disaster seasons.Market players are focusing on developing user-friendly interfaces and multilingual support to cater to Japan’s diverse population and international visitors. Collaborations with government agencies and meteorological organizations have strengthened the credibility and reach of these apps. Moreover, the rise of mobile technology adoption and increased smartphone penetration have expanded the user base. The market is also witnessing innovations in predictive modeling and early warning systems, which are crucial for timely evacuations and disaster response. As climate change continues to influence weather patterns, the Japan Hurricane Tracker APP Market is poised for sustained growth, with ongoing investments in technology and infrastructure to improve disaster resilience and public safety. AI Impact on Industry – Japan Hurricane Tracker APP Market Artificial Intelligence (AI) has significantly transformed the Japan Hurricane Tracker APP Market by enabling more accurate forecasting and real-time data analysis. AI algorithms process vast amounts of meteorological data to predict storm paths, intensities, and potential impact zones with greater precision. This technological advancement allows for earlier warnings, giving residents and authorities more time to prepare and respond effectively. AI-powered apps also personalize alerts based on user location and preferences, improving engagement and safety. Moreover, machine learning models continuously improve through data feedback, enhancing forecast reliability over time. The integration of AI not only boosts the efficiency of disaster response but also fosters innovation in app features, making hurricane tracking more reliable, accessible, and user-centric.
